The Best Board Games for Couples to Play Together in 2025

Author : Thomas Update:Feb 20,2025

Discover the Perfect Board Game for Couples' Night In!

Finding the right board game for two can be tricky. Many two-player games are intensely competitive or overly complex. This curated list offers the best board games for couples, balancing competition, cooperation, strategy, and luck for a fun and engaging experience. Game Spotlight:

Race to the Raft (1-4 players, 40-60 mins): A delightful, challenging puzzle game where you must guide finicky cats to safety using color-coded terrain. The random nature of the cards and limited communication add hilarious twists! Think of it as a modern take on classic online movement puzzles.

Sky Team: Prepare for Landing (2 players, 20 mins): Work together as pilot and co-pilot to land your plane first! Manage dice, instruments, and limited communication to navigate a thrilling, high-stakes landing. A great test of teamwork under pressure.

The Search for Lost Species (1-4 players, 60-75 mins): An app-driven game where you race to map an island's ecology and discover a lost animal. This engaging game combines exploration and complex logic puzzles, offering a fresh challenge each time you play. (See full review for in-depth gameplay details)

Fog of Love (2 players, 1-2 hrs): A unique experience! Create and explore the complexities of a fictional relationship, navigating its ups and downs through various scenes and choices. No winner, just a fascinating journey of shared storytelling.

Patchwork (2 players, 30 mins): A cleverly simple game where you create a quilt using geometric pieces, managing buttons and a time track to outsmart your opponent. Highly addictive and surprisingly strategic!

Codenames: Duet (2+ players, 15 mins): A streamlined cooperative version of the popular party game. Work together to identify coded words before time runs out. Fast-paced, fun, and perfect for a quick game night.

The Adventures of Robin Hood (2-4 players, 60 mins): A narrative-driven game where you retell the Robin Hood legend across nine scenarios. Unique gameplay mechanics, including a dynamic map and an advent calendar-style board, make this a truly engaging experience.

Hive (2 players, 20 mins): A strategic game played with insect-themed hex tiles. Surround your opponent's queen to win, using each insect's unique movement abilities. Compact, portable, and deceptively challenging.

Onitama (2 players, 10 mins): A simple yet strategic game played on a grid. Use cards to determine your moves and try to capture your opponent's master piece or reach the opposite side of the board. Fast, fun, and easy to learn.

Five Tribes (2-4 players, 40-80 mins): A modern strategy game based on the classic Mancala. Pick up and place colored pieces, triggering actions and creating a dynamic gameplay experience. Especially engaging with two players due to the doubled turns.

The Fox in the Forest (2 players, 30 mins): A unique trick-taking game with a three-suit deck and special card powers. Score points by winning either the majority or minority of tricks, creating a tense and strategic gameplay.

7 Wonders: Duel (2 players, 30 mins): A refined two-player version of the popular 7 Wonders game. Draft cards to build a civilization, managing resources and competing for victory conditions. A fantastic blend of strategy and timing.

Schotten Totten 2 (2 players, 20 mins): A classic card game where you create poker-style combos to battle across nine stones. Strategic, tense, and includes bonus gameplay options.

Splendor: Duel (2 players, 30 mins): A streamlined two-player version of the popular engine-building game Splendor. Collect gems, craft jewels, and compete for victory conditions in a refined and engaging experience.

Sea Salt & Paper (2-4 players, 30-45 mins): A delightful abstract card game where you build sets and use special card effects to score points. The variable end-game adds an exciting element of risk and reward.

Dorfromantik: The Board Game (1-6 players, 30-60 mins): A relaxing tile-laying game where you build a picturesque countryside. The campaign mode adds replayability and shared discovery.

Editor's Note: While most games are best suited for two players, some can accommodate up to four. Check the player count for each game to find the perfect fit for your game nights.
